At NeuroHealth we are dedicated to improving the quality of life for the one in six Americans affected by neurological disorders. We have dedicated teams of physicians and RNs focused on special areas of neurological study. Each team has achieved expertise in their particular area of study through ongoing education and exhaustive research.

These teams staff nine NeuroHealth centers dedicated to different neurological specialties and one rehabilitation center that provides occupational, physical, speech, and behavioral therapy for patients recovering from or living with a neurological disorder.

The General Neurology Center provides diagnosis and care for a variety of symptoms and conditions including syncope, dizziness, epilepsy, traumatic brain injury, and sleep disorder. If you have one of these conditions, or present with symptoms that do not necessarily point to a disorder treated by one of the other NeuroHealth specialty centers, then you will most likely be referred to the General Neurology Center for your initial consultation. In this center, patients enjoy convenient access to an array of disciplines.
